Selling naked options is considered to be a high-risk trading strategy, as it can result in significant losses if the options expire in the money. Selling naked options is similar to selling covered calls and cash secured puts, except you don’t have enough money to cover assignment. In the selling Option, a seller needs to make the decision of this strike judiciously and carefully. In option selling, time value is of utmost importance. When a seller sells an option, the premium keeps on exhausting with time. An option is a derivative, a contract that gives the buyer the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ell the underlying asset by a certain date (expiration date) at a specified price (strike price). There are two types of options: calls and puts. American-style options can be exercised at any time prior to their expiration.

When you sell an option, you are expecting the premium of that option to go down. For example, if you sell a bank nifty option at a premium price of ₹ 230, you expect the price to go down below 230 (ideally as close to zero as possible).
